Eighteen suspects accused of involvement in the 2021 assassination of Haitian President Jovenel Moise have been extradited to the United States. A military flight transported the suspects from Port-au-Prince, Haiti, to Florida, where they are set to face federal charges. This extradition follows previous convictions of gang leaders linked to the plot. US Attorney Jason A Reding Quinones stated that this marks a significant step in the pursuit of justice for Moise's assassination.
